Fiderion, with offices in Atlanta and New York, is an executive search firm backed by decades of experience in retaining human capital for the financial services industry. The search will be led by Steve Niss, Senior Managing Director, based in Westport, Connecticut.
They will conduct a search for the next CIO at CalPERS to manage its $200 billion fund. CalPERS search is expected to be complete in the next six to eight months.
"We are looking for exceptionally broad experience, strong management skills, outstanding investment leadership acumen and someone with a strong commitment to serving our 1.4 million public employees and retirees," said Fred Buenrostro, Chief Executive Officer for CalPERS.
CalPERS CIO is responsible for the day-to-day operations of a 180-member investment staff and a diversified investment portfolio that includes equities, fixed income, private equity, hedge funds and real estate. The CIO works closely with CalPERS Board of Administration to set investment strategy, including the fund's asset allocation, and has oversight of the fund's external asset managers.
The search will focus on individuals with the following desirable qualifications:
- At least 7 years broad experience and a demonstrated investment track record with various asset classes;
- Strong management experience and excellent interpersonal skills;
- In-depth knowledge of various investment products, theories, styles and asset classes, including private equity and hedge funds;
- An ability to embrace innovative investment ideas;
- Experience with consultants, external managers and actuaries;
- Experience and knowledge of the important inter-relationship between liabilities and assets;
- Ability to work in a team environment and the stature to work effectively within a complex, highly visible environment; and
- A commitment to CalPERS initiatives in investments and knowledge of and ability to embrace new technology.
Last month, CalPERS named Anne Stausboll as Interim Chief Investment Officer to run day-to-day operations until the selection of a new CIO.
